SAN FRANCISCO, US: United States President-elect Barack Obama's victory in the November polls got more clicks than any other story on yahoo.com this year - but the most searched term was "Britney Spears", Yahoo! Inc reported yesterday.
In the top 10 searches, Spears - incredibly, the most popular search term for seven of the past eight years - was followed by World Wrestling Entertainment and then by Mr Obama, Yahoo! said.
Among the rest on Yahoo!'s top 10 list, amid its billions of searches, was a manga cartoon.
These searches were respectively for TV actress Miley Cyrus, online game RuneScape, actress Jessica Alba, Japanese manga cartoon series Naruto, actresses Lindsay Lohan and Angelina Jolie, and reality TV talent show American Idol.
Among special categories singled out by Yahoo!, the only non-presidential or vice-presidential candidate to make the
Top 10 Politicians list was California Governor Arnold Schwarzenegger, at No. 9.
The top 10 political search terms were Obama, Sarah Palin, John McCain, Hillary Clinton, George Bush, Ron Paul, John Edwards, Mike Huckabee, Schwarzenegger and Mitt Romney.
Yahoo! said the most searched news stories were on hurricanes, Caylee and Casey Anthony, election 2008, Pakistan, pregnant man, China, Iraq, Shelley Malil, Patrick Swayze and Afghanistan.
